AI Shift in Production: Why Vercel Is Betting on Open Protocols

AI Shift in Production: Why Vercel Is Betting on Open Protocols

Vercel is increasingly becoming a core infrastructure company for AI agents.

It now handles 6M deploys per day, and half of them are launched by coding agents. More than 1T tokens a day flow through its AI gateway.

Guillermo Rauch’s key takeaway: the market has moved from prototypes to production. The focus is on two use cases: coding agents and internal enterprise agents.

To support this, Vercel is advancing Eve and Sandbox: access control, action auditing, and code protection against cloud leakage.

Why it matters: companies are choosing not a single vendor, but a stack of model, sandbox, and data layer. The winners will offer flexibility and open protocols.
